How to Make This Easy Monster Halloween Veggie Tray, Step-by-Step
Let’s get to the fun part! Here’s how you can create your own Easy Monster Halloween Veggie Tray:
- Grab a variety of glassware in different shapes and sizes (e.g., different types of drinking glasses, small wide-mouth mason jars, small clean vases, etc.). This variety will enhance the playful monster theme!
- Turn the glassware into “monsters” by attaching some craft googly eyes. Use a variety of different sizes and have fun with it! (I like to apply them with small pieces of double-sided tape to make it easy to remove them later.)
- Fill up each piece of glassware with a different type of veggie or dip. Feel free to keep it small and simple or go all out and make it large and elaborate based on your needs.
- Arrange all the glassware on a board, tray, or even just directly on the table or counter where you will be serving it. Voila! Your veggie tray is ready to impress!

Storage and Make-Ahead Tips
If you’re planning to make this tray ahead of time, here are some handy tips: Store any cut vegetables in airtight containers in the fridge to keep them crisp. You can prepare the veggie cups a few hours in advance; just cover them with plastic wrap to maintain freshness. As for the dips, they can also be made a day ahead and stored in the fridge. Just remember to add the googly eyes right before serving to keep the fun factor alive!
